My tested AI note taker workflow
When I tried an AI note taker on a long call, the summary looked strong at first glance. Then I checked the action items and found one owner assigned to the wrong person because two speakers talked over each other.
The practical fix was to create a review step. I scan speaker labels, decisions, open questions, and due dates before sending notes to the team.
The best output format was not a paragraph summary. It was a table with decision, owner, deadline, and source quote marker. That made cleanup faster.
Meeting summary AI setup for small teams
Meeting summary AI works better when the meeting has a lightweight agenda. Even three bullets help the model know what matters.
I use this format: decisions needed, customer issues, internal blockers, and next actions. That gives the AI a structure it can follow.
Also decide where notes live. If notes sit inside the AI tool and never reach Slack, email, Notion, or the CRM, the team will forget them.
AI action item tracker template for small business
An AI action item tracker should make follow-through visible. I prefer a compact template because long summaries make people feel informed without changing what they do next.
After each meeting, I ask the AI to format the output into decision, owner, deadline, blocker, and next check-in. That makes the notes useful in a project tool, email recap, or CRM record.
This is the template I would test first:
| Field | What it captures | Review question |
|---|---|---|
| Decision | The agreed outcome or approved direction. | Did the team actually decide this? |
| Owner | The person responsible for the next move. | Is the owner named correctly? |
| Deadline | The date or relative timing discussed. | Is the date explicit or inferred? |
| Blocker | The issue slowing the work. | Does this need escalation? |
| Next check-in | When the team will revisit progress. | Should this become a task or calendar event? |
Common pitfall with AI action item trackers
The hidden pitfall is permission creep. A meeting bot may record client calls, internal strategy, hiring discussions, and financial topics unless you set rules.
Small businesses should create a simple policy: which meetings can be recorded, who can access transcripts, how long notes stay stored, and what clients are told.
Export speed can also surprise you. On a long transcript, I have seen doc exports lag enough that it was faster to copy the action table manually.

How to choose the best AI note taker for teams
Choose the best AI note taker for teams by review speed, not summary length. A short accurate action list beats a polished essay nobody checks.
If your business runs on sales calls, test CRM sync first. If your team runs on projects, test task export first.
